Zephaniah

Old Testament · Prophets · Traditionally attributed to Zephaniah · 3 chapters

Zephaniah, prophesying in Josiah's reign, sounds the alarm of the coming 'day of the Lord' — a sweeping judgement on Judah, the surrounding nations and a complacent Jerusalem that has grown indifferent to God.

Yet the book turns, as the prophets so often do, to grace. A humble remnant will be preserved, and God himself will rejoice over his restored people: 'he will exult over you with loud singing' (3:17) — one of the tenderest images of God in all Scripture.
